    Jim B.

    We loved The Mill. We are new to the area and are trying various breakfast and brunch restaurants and today was our chance to try the mill Four of us came here on a Friday morning around 9 am and there was no weight for a table. The host was pleasant as was our server. Water came right away, and menus were already on the table It didn't take us too long to make up our minds on food, our server reappeared, and we ordered as follows: - Lemon blueberry pancakes - French toast child's version - Corned beef, hash potato skillet with poached eggs plus sourdough toast - Single lemon, blueberry pancake My wife and I split the skillet the toast and the single pancake. The poached egg ordered poached medium was slightly overdone yet still tasty. We really enjoyed the rest of the skillet as well and our dessert was the single lemon blueberry cake very tasty and sweet and we didn't even need syrup on it. One of our friends had the lemon blueberry, pancake breakfast and enjoyed it. The other friend had the children's French toast and enjoyed it as well. All in all a great first experience at the mill for breakfast we will definitely be back.

    Ask the Community - The Mill

    What are the gluten free options?

    Gluten free bread, gluten free batter, typically have gluten free hollandaise sauce & spinach tortillas for tacos
